The Royal Norwegian Embassy has recently launched the year 2011’s edition of the Small Project Fund for the Republic of Moldova

The Royal Norwegian Embassy has recently launched the year 2011’s edition of the Small Project Fund for the Republic of Moldova. The deadline for submitting an application for financial support is September 9th 2011. For details regarding this fund, please visit our website www.norvegia.no

Consultare publică privind Pachetele Solicitantului pentru cel de al
doilea apel de propuneri de proiecte
Ministerul Dezvoltării Regionale şi Turismului în calitate de Autoritate Comună de
Management a Programului Operațional Comun România – Ucraina – Republica
Moldova 2007-2013, a postat pe site-ul programului, www.ro-ua-md.net, spre
consultare publică, cele doua pachete ale solicitantului (unul pentru Prioritățile 1
și 2 și unul pentru Prioritatea 3), în vederea pregătirii celui de-al doilea apel de
propuneri de proiecte din cadrul acestui program.
Pachetele solicitantului cuprind: ghidurile solicitantului, formatul de cerere de
finanțare, formatul de buget, matricea cadru-logic, anexele care trebuie
completate de către solicitant, precum și anexele cu privire la contractul de
finanțare nerambursabilă.
Vă invităm să transmiteți eventualele observații sau sugestii cu privire la
documentație, până la data de 18 iulie 2011, la info.ro-ua-md@mdrt.ro.
